  • Title

    Spatial and spectral distribution of emission in photonic band gap structures

  • Abstract
    The spontaneous emission characteristics of a dye-doped photonic crystal are studied over a large angular and spectral range to understand the anisotropic propagation of emitted light due to the pseudo-gap properties of the crystalline structure.
